Output 66c971510969d68a9bf54deecfe967bc580e0b310b051327d1b50141f117c641:1

value
452315138
script pubkey
OP_0 OP_PUSHBYTES_20 b33136d6e494139ba779ca0f0163d92d9292e8cf
address
bc1qkvcnd4hyjsfehfmeeg8szc7e9kff96x0yajl88
transaction
66c971510969d68a9bf54deecfe967bc580e0b310b051327d1b50141f117c641
confirmations
212870
spent
true